Santander Enterprise Development Awards

Communities, Culture, Educating & Young People, Environment, Health | Clwyd, Dyfed, Gwent, Gwynedd, Mid Glamorgan, Powys, South Glamorgan, West Glamorgan

The Community Foundation is pleased to announce the launch of the Santander Social Enterprise Development Awards (SEDA) for 2014. The award is a national community investment programme, to help support growing social enterprises and enterprising charities working for the direct benefit of their community.
 

Launched on 09th April 2014 the awards available through the Community Foundation are open to Registered Charities and Constituted Community Groups across the UK who can demonstrate an enterprising element to their work and income.
 

Prizes of between £2,500 and £10,000 are available to help Registered Charities and Community Groups grow their enterprise activities and services under one of the following social outcomes: improving social inclusion, supporting disadvantaged people through skills, training and employment, or creating a greener environment.

 

In addition to the financial awards, the winners will also have access to a business support programme including; access to an impact assessment model, the opportunity to have a three month intern working in the organisation to help implement enterprising growth plans and specialist social enterprise consultancy support. 
 

For further information, detailed guidelines and to enter please visit www.santanderseda.co.uk

 

The deadline for entries is 21st May 2014.
